  3. Day 3: Chandragiri Fort
    32 minutes (17 km) from Talakona Waterfalls

    Get a glimpse of Tirupati's rich history and architecture at the Chandragiri Fort. This heritage site has stood the test of time since it was built during the Vijayanagara Empire. Don't miss the famous Raja Mahal, an iconic piece of the fort's history that displays impressive architectural embellishments. The fort is closed on Mondays.
